Invicta Legio: Part 1

Several years had passed since Hannibal met with the 3. The Consul stood on the balcony of the Executive palace in the capital city named Vitas. The sun slowly crept over the surrounding mountains in the distance. Merchants, the wealthiest in all the world, inspected their shops as workers gathered goods to sell. A group of children hurried to school past of a group of soldiers, who greeted them with much kindness. Miles away one could barely see the gate of the sprawling city from the palace. Diplomats and traders came in and out of the capital. This was peace, a beautiful one at that. He took in a breath of the fresh air and stepped back inside to prepare for his work ahead. On the western coast of the Eastern hemisphere, Bellator naval vessels docked at the port of Mare. They were here to escort an ambassador back home from the foreign land. They had just signed an alliance with the King, Remus, of the coastal metropolis. Artemis, a trained assassin for the Bellator army, was part of this escort due to her adaptability in combat. She led the guard through the white streets to the embassy. Clouds hung overhead as it rained on their way. They reached the embassy, Artemis ordered all except 2 guards to stay outside. She showed the Mare guards her documents and they let her inside. She was escorted to the ambassador’s quarters and found the King himself was talking with him. “Ambassador Cornelius, the Consul is eager for your return.” Artemis said. “Ah yes, the Consul.” Cornelius said wearily. “As am I, though not for the journey.” He stood with the King. “I am glad for our agreement, our nations shall stand strong through the years.” The King said. “Tell your Consul that I look forward to meeting him.” “I shall indeed, he will be pleased of my news.” Cornelius replied. The two shook hands and the King, with the guards from Bellator, walked with Cornelius. As they reached the entrance where the Guard stood, a messenger could be heard saying, [i][u][b]”MAKE WAY! NEWS FOR THE KING!”[/b][/u][/i] The messenger, who rode on a horse, galloped in front of them and dismounted from his steed. “My Lord,” he said clearly worried. “An unknown army marches toward us from the East. We are not sure, but we believe it to be the Occisores.” “Do not be afraid, they are a weak nation, they will not be able to break our resolve.” The King said. “But my Lord, you don’t understand! They’ve already taken Ormus and Galantir. I was dispatched from there and the city was aflame!They’re only miles from our nation’s borders!” The messenger proclaimed in fear. The King was shocked, a nation once weak was now on a conquering rampage. “My Lord... what do we do?” “Lord Remus,” Artemis said, “we may have a small guard with us but we may be of help. We signed an alliance and we will not break it now!” “But what of your emissary?” The King said with concern. “What of him?” “I shall stay and fight!” “No!” Artemis replied, “We must warn Bellator, you and the ship’s crew will sail back and tell them of the coming war!” “What about pirates? With no protection we are not even sure they will make it back!” A soldier questioned. “The crew is trained for combat. We stay. The ambassador goes back. Lord Remus...” Artemis asked, “what would you have your soldiers do?” The King thanked them for their help, and bade farewell to Cornelius and ordered the city’s guard to prepare for the inevitable siege.
